Maximizing the Success of Ovsynch

Many producers have adopted the Ovsynch fixed time A.I. protocol with tremendous success. This protocol uses an injection of GnRH followed seven days later with an injection of prostaglandin. At 48 hours after the prostaglandin cows are given a second injection of GnRH and are inseminated without estrous detection eight to 18 hours later. Most herds can expect 30 to 35 percent of treated cows to conceive to this fixed time A.I. This is extremely efficient reproductive management when we consider that conventional reproductive management programs seldom achieve greater 20 to 25 percent pregnancy rates after 21 days of heat detection. However, the following are a few tips to help maximize success to the Ovsynch program and hopefully generate a few extra pregnancies. First, it’s important to remember that cows don’t read the book. Eight to 10 percent of Ovsynch treated cows do not respond to the first GnRH and will show heat around the time of the prostaglandin injection. An additional 10 percent may show heat between the prostaglandin and GnRH injections. These are normal heats that should be bred when detected and subsequent hormone injections are not administered. If not detected, few of these cows are likely to conceive to fixed time A.I. resulting in wasted hormones, semen, and labor. The percentage of cows displaying these "early heats" can be reduced and pregnancy rates improved by pre-synchronizing cows to a stage of the estrous cycle that is conducive to optimum response to the Ovsynch protocol. Presynch is accomplished by giving two prostaglandin injections at 14-day intervals, with the last injection being 12 to 14 days prior to the initiation of Ovsynch. Presynch works well in herds that currently use prostaglandins as postpartum therapeutic treatment. Research has shown Presynch can improve conception rates to Ovsynch by as much as five to 15 percent.
